- A Jonquil is actually a Narcissus that is part of the classification “Jonquilla” which refers to the very thin, rush‐like foliage of this type of Daffodil. True jonquils will usually have two to six blossoms on a single stem. Well known for their fragrance, which resembles honeysuckle or jasmine, they also tend to be somewhat small. They are good perennializers that appreciate hot summers, so they do well in the Deep South. Good as a cut flower or in rock gardens.
